Tarai

 or Terai

Region of northern India and southern Nepal. It runs parallel to the lower ranges of the Himalayas and stretches from the Yamuna River to the Brahmaputra River. Numerous springs at its northern edge form several streams, including the Ghaghara River, that intersect the region and give it its marshy character. Much of the area's marshland, once malarial, has been drained and put under cultivation.


Terai
(in India) a belt of marshy land at the foot of mountains, esp at the foot of the Himalayas in N India
